KEY FEATURES
Start learning to program with fun, practical projects on the Raspberry Pi 3 Model B. Developed by leading computer science educators, Raspberry Pi is a compact computer with an enormous range of processing and programming capabilities. Link up with the included SainSmart LCD display to use it like a standard desktop computer, and when you become more proficient you can start programming things like music makers, weather stations, and more, all from your own handheld hub.
- Connect to the internet or Bluetooth right out of the box–there are no additional peripherals needed
- Work powerfully w/ the Quad-Core 1.2 GHz CPU & 1 GB of RAM
- Control your Raspberry Pi directly from the included board controller
- Link w/ the SainSmart LCD display touch screen to compute more easily
- Get started immediately w/ the included quick-start guide
PRODUCT SPECS
- Processor: Quad-Core 1.2 GHz
- 1 GB RAM
- On-board WiFi and Bluetooth connectivity
- SainSmart 7″ LCD display touch screen
- HDMI VGA input driver
